- Abstract
Trimmed Young Coconut or TYC is one of Indonesia's favorite tropical fruit. The high demand for TYC brings to the development of TYC preservation in Indonesia. However, due to its damage, postharvest handling that has not been optimally operated impedes the development of the TYC agroindustry. In addition, it can cause problems in the form of quality degradation such as the appearance of mold, decay, shell cracking, and browning of TYC. The solution to prevent damage and extend the shelf life of trimmed young coconut (TYC) is hot water blanching. In this study, the temperature that is used is 80 ℃ and 95 ℃. While the immersion time applied was 1.5 and 5 min was carried out to keep the TYC quality for long-term storage. This study used 12 TYCs produced by local coconut farmers. Then, the TYC was kept at cold storage which is set at a temperature of 17 ± 0.5 ℃ and RH 90%. Physiological changes parameters such as carbon dioxide (CO2) production and colour changes were analyzed every day for 6 days of storage. Statistical analysis was implemented to test the hot water blanching effect on TYC for each parameter. This study has a conclusion that TYC with 95 ℃ with 5 min of hot water blanching gives the best result in extending the shelf life of TYC.
